#4365ba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4365ba is composed of 26.3% red, 39.6%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64% cyan, 45.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 222.9 degrees, a saturation of 47% and a lightness of 49.6%. #4365ba color hex could be obtained by blending #86caff with #000075.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#4365ba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4365ba has RGB values of R:67, G:101, B:186 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 4416954.
